The process of obtaining Dubai Civil Defense approval concerning construction projects is a essential step in ensuring the safety and adherence with local building codes. Before commencement of any construction operations, developers are required submit detailed plans and documentation to the Dubai Civil Defense authority for review and approval. This comprehensive review process covers a wide range of considerations, like fire safety, structural integrity, mobility , and emergency response procedures.
- Additionally, the Dubai Civil Defense may conduct on-site inspections to ensure that construction works are in agreement with approved plans and building codes.
- Following successful completion of the review process, developers will obtain a permit from the Dubai Civil Defense, allowing them to proceed with construction.

Securing DCD Approval in Dubai: Requirements and Application Process
Planning to construct a project in Dubai? Securing the necessary approvals is crucial. The Dubai Civil Defense (DCD) approval is amongst license required for building projects. Comprehending the criteria and submission process can greatly ease your journey.
To begin the DCD approval process, you'll need to present a detailed request that encompasses detailed project plans, structural drawings, fire safety compliance, and other applicable documents.
- Verify your designs adhere to the Dubai Building Code and regulations.
- Work with a licensed fire safety consultant to ensure compliance.
- Examine the DCD website for detailed information on requirements.
The DCD assesses your submission and performs site inspections. Once granted, you'll receive a DCD approval certificate.
